Biography - Experience/Central America
In 1986, Mark Madsen received his first invitation to travel to Central America; by 1988 he was involved in that region full time. Mark traveled extensively in Central America during these Cold War years, working in the field -- often in harms way -- and in Washington, to support freedom fighters and to bring down tyrannical socialist governments in the region. During this time he was called to testify before Congress regarding events and conditions in Panama prior to Operation Just Cause. In the aftermath of political upheaval Mark stayed on to help the people establish new government institutions and to train them in the practice of democracy and the rule of law.
